In a one-on-one discussion with Mundo Deportivo at Ciutat Esportiva, Barcelona’s coach addressed the Argentinian star and the club’s transfer outlook for the near future.
Xavi Hernandez gave an exclusive interview, discussing possible moves for Barça, including a potential reunion with Leo Messi. He suggested that a decision could come in the coming days.
What did Xavi say about Messi’s return?
He reiterated that the doors are open. As the coach, he believes Messi could help the team if he decides to return, but he also emphasized giving the situation space. Messi will likely finish this season with Paris Saint-Germain, a club he respects deeply. His contract is ending, and he has earned the right to choose his next destination and how he concludes his career. There is confidence that Messi still plays at a high level, and if he joins Barça, most Catalans, especially Xavi, would welcome that outcome.
Regarding football matters, the decision rests with Messi. For Xavi, there is no doubt about the football side of things: if Leo decides to come, the doors are open at the sporting level. He would bring significant help, with the staff fully confident and enthusiastic about his arrival. The contract aspect would then cease to be his concern.
The club is actively ensuring that the Messi scenario can be resolved contractually and in a timely fashion. If it depends on Messi’s approval, Barça believes they have it 100 percent ready.
When asked if Xavi has been in direct talks with Messi, the coach replied that Messi plans to decide next week and that it is best to step back from constant daily discussion. He noted that there are many possible scenarios, and in the end, Messi will determine his future while the doors at Barça remain open and there is no longer a debate around the matter.
What position would Messi play and what other signings does Xavi discuss for Barcelona?
Messi can adapt across several roles. He could operate as a winger, a midfielder, or a false nine, positions he has covered throughout his career. The aim is to find a natural fit that allows him to maximize his overall game, while recognizing the team has been missing a spark in the final third. Messi’s talent in that area would be a valuable asset for Barça.
